Explore the documentationYes. RevSystems can act as an AI first point of contact for inbound agency calls and follow the screening, routing, booking, and message paths you configure.
Yes. Caller status can be one of the ordered criteria you configure so the resulting next step can route toward a producer, service team, appointment, or message path.
Yes. Policy or service need can be a configured criterion when that information changes the next step.
Yes. A configured result can attempt a prepared live handoff to the destination you choose, with a fallback when no one is available.
Yes, when Calendar & Booking is connected and enabled. The agent checks current availability before creating a confirmed appointment.
No. RevSystems handles the phone interaction and configured next step. Coverage advice, binding, pricing, claims decisions, and other substantive insurance decisions remain with licensed professionals and carriers.
